Bad Boy Remembers Employee Billy Crawford

With our deepest sympathy, we regret to inform the passing of one of our employees, Billy Crawford.  Billy passed away Tuesday morning, November 25, 2008, losing his battle with cancer.  Billy has worked at Bad Boy, Inc. since April of 2005; working in assembly and most recently in shipping and receiving.  He had many close friends at Bad Boy, including lifelong friend, Robert Foster.  Friend, Chuck Caldwell recalled, “He never missed a day of work.  He was always prompt.  That’s just the way he was.”  When asked what memories he had to Billy, employee Keith Holowell said, “Billy was the first guy to talk to me when I came to Bad Boy.”

Services for Billy are as follows:

Visitation:  Friday, November 28, 2008 from 10:30 a.m. until service begins.
Funeral:  Friday, November 28, 2008 at 1:00 p.m. 

All services are located at Dillinger Funeral Home, 2001 Highway 367 N, Newport, AR 72112.

Billy Joe Crawford
(February 13, 1965 - November 25, 2008)

 

Billy Joe Crawford, Sr., 43 of Newark died Tuesday at White River Medical Center in Batesville. Mr. Crawford is survived by his wife, Linda Crawford; two sons, Billy Crawford, Jr. and Andy Crawford of Newark; his father, Donald Crawford of Newport; his mother, Martha Smith of Oil Trough; grandmother, Dorthy Ray of Newport; four brothers, Ricky Crawford of Newport, Earl Crawford of Newport, Mark Wagster of Maple Springs, and Tim Smith of Texas; three sisters, Anita Laidlaw of Michigan, Karen Mullins of Tupelo, and Sonfa Stevens of Pleasant Plains.

Funeral Service will be 1:00 p.m. Friday, November 28, 2008 at Dillinger Funeral Home Chapel. Burial will be in Maple Springs Cemetery.

Friends may visit on Friday, November 28, 2008 from 10:30 until service time.
